AI & AUTOMATION MASTER CLASS WORKSHOP
 JUN 11  | JUN 18 | JUL 9
The-Importance-of-DNS

The Importance of DNS

Dylan Eric D'Souza

What Is DNS and Why Is It Essential to How the Internet Works?

The Domain Name System (DNS) is one of the fundamental building blocks of the internet, yet most people outside tech circles never realize they rely on it dozens of times a day. At its core, DNS functions like a phonebook for the internet — translating human-readable domain names like example.com into the numeric IP addresses, such as 192.168.1.1, that computers need to communicate with one another. Understanding how DNS works, and why it matters for business operations and security, is increasingly relevant for any organization that depends on reliable connectivity. For businesses navigating these infrastructure decisions, experienced IT partners like eMazzanti Technologies help organizations across New Jersey and the greater NYC area manage DNS configurations and the broader network environments that depend on them.

What Is DNS and What Problem Does It Solve?

DNS stands for Domain Name System, and its primary job is to translate domain names into IP addresses. When you type a URL into your browser — say, www.example.com — the DNS service matches that human-friendly address to the correct server's numeric IP address and directs your browser there. Without this translation layer, every internet user would need to memorize long strings of numbers to reach any website, making web navigation effectively impossible at scale.

The worldwide network of DNS servers forms a distributed, hierarchical infrastructure that includes root servers, top-level domain (TLD) servers, and authoritative name servers. Together, these components ensure that any domain name can be resolved to an IP address quickly and reliably, regardless of where in the world the request originates.

How Does DNS Work Step by Step?

Every time you visit a website, a DNS lookup happens in the background — typically completing in milliseconds. Here is how that process unfolds:

  1. Recursive Resolver Query: Your browser sends a DNS query to a recursive resolver, usually operated by your ISP or a public DNS provider like Google (8.8.8.8) or Cloudflare (1.1.1.1). The resolver's job is to track down the correct IP address for the domain.
  2. Cache Check: The resolver first checks its cache for a recent answer. If a valid record exists, the IP address is returned immediately and no further lookup is needed.
  3. Root Server Query: If no cached answer is available, the resolver contacts one of the 13 root DNS servers, which direct it to the appropriate TLD server based on the domain extension (e.g., .com, .org, .edu).
  4. TLD Server Response: The TLD server returns the authoritative name server responsible for the specific domain — for example, the name server managing example.com.
  5. Authoritative Name Server Query: The resolver queries the authoritative name server directly to obtain the final answer.
  6. IP Address Returned: The authoritative name server provides the IP address for the domain. The resolver caches this result and passes it back to the browser.
  7. Website Connection: Armed with the correct IP address, the browser connects to the web server hosting the site, and the page loads.

Why Does DNS Matter Beyond Simple Web Browsing?

DNS is far more than a lookup service. It underpins several capabilities that organizations depend on for performance, reliability, and continuity:

Load Balancing and Traffic Distribution: Large websites — social media platforms, e-commerce stores, streaming services — use multiple servers to handle demand. DNS distributes incoming requests across these servers through techniques like round-robin DNS, preventing any single server from becoming a bottleneck. This capability is especially critical during high-traffic events like Black Friday sales or live broadcasts, when millions of concurrent users could otherwise overwhelm infrastructure.

Scalability and Redundancy: The hierarchical, distributed design of DNS allows it to process billions of queries daily across millions of servers worldwide. This architecture also provides built-in redundancy: if one server goes offline, DNS automatically redirects requests to another available server, keeping services accessible without interruption.

Content Delivery Networks (CDNs): CDNs rely on DNS to route users to the geographically nearest server, reducing latency and improving load times for data-intensive content like video streaming and large file downloads. DNS is what makes it possible for users in different parts of the world to receive fast, localized responses from the same domain.

Internet of Things (IoT): As more devices — from smart thermostats to industrial sensors and security cameras — connect to the internet, DNS plays a growing role in managing the IP addresses of this expanding fleet and ensuring that devices communicate reliably with one another and with cloud services.

What Are the Security Risks Associated with DNS and How Are They Addressed?

DNS was not originally designed with security as a priority, which has made it a target for specific categories of attack. Understanding these risks is important for any organization managing internet-facing infrastructure.

DNS Spoofing and Cache Poisoning are among the most common threats. In these attacks, malicious actors inject false DNS records into a resolver's cache, redirecting users who request a legitimate domain to a fraudulent or malicious site — without the user ever knowing the redirect occurred. These attacks can be used to harvest credentials, distribute malware, or intercept sensitive communications.

DNS Security Extensions (DNSSEC) were developed specifically to address these vulnerabilities. DNSSEC adds a cryptographic signature layer to DNS responses, allowing resolvers to verify that the information they receive is authentic and has not been tampered with. When DNSSEC is properly implemented, users can be confident they are reaching the legitimate destination rather than a spoofed version of it.

For businesses, DNS security is not an abstract concern — it is a practical component of network protection that belongs in any comprehensive cybersecurity strategy alongside firewalls, endpoint protection, and monitoring tools.


FAQ: DNS Explained — Common Questions Answered

Q: What is the difference between a DNS resolver and an authoritative name server?

A: A DNS resolver (also called a recursive resolver) is the server that receives your browser's query and does the work of tracking down the answer — querying root servers, TLD servers, and authoritative name servers on your behalf. An authoritative name server is the final authority for a specific domain: it holds the actual DNS records and provides the definitive IP address for that domain. The resolver finds the answer; the authoritative name server holds it.

Q: What happens if a DNS server goes down?

A: If a DNS server becomes unavailable, the recursive resolver automatically redirects queries to other available servers within the distributed DNS infrastructure. Most domains are also configured with multiple authoritative name servers as a redundancy measure. In practice, DNS outages are rare for well-configured domains, but a complete failure of DNS resolution — such as a major provider outage — can make websites unreachable even when the underlying servers are fully operational.

Q: What is DNS cache poisoning and how does it affect businesses?

A: DNS cache poisoning is an attack in which false DNS records are injected into a resolver's cache, causing users who request a legitimate domain to be silently redirected to a malicious site. For businesses, this can result in credential theft, malware distribution, or interception of sensitive data — all without the affected user suspecting anything is wrong. Implementing DNSSEC and using reputable, security-focused DNS providers significantly reduces exposure to this type of attack.

Q: What is DNSSEC and does my business need it?

A: DNSSEC (DNS Security Extensions) adds cryptographic signatures to DNS records, allowing resolvers to verify that responses are authentic and have not been altered in transit. Any business with a public-facing domain that handles sensitive user data, financial transactions, or customer communications should consider DNSSEC implementation a baseline security measure. The technical setup requires support from both your domain registrar and your DNS hosting provider.

Q: How does DNS relate to email deliverability?

A: DNS plays a direct role in email deliverability through records like MX (Mail Exchange), SPF (Sender Policy Framework), DKIM (DomainKeys Identified Mail), and DMARC. These records tell receiving mail servers which servers are authorized to send email on behalf of your domain and how to handle messages that fail authentication checks. Misconfigured DNS email records are one of the most common causes of legitimate business emails landing in spam folders or being rejected outright.